Coronavirus cases ‘lost’ in test and trace blunder – Telegraph.co.uk
Ten-day delay means thousands exposed to virus were not told to self-isolate

Health officials said the problem described by the Prime Minister as a computing issue meant that cases in future days would also include cases which occurred between Sept 24 and Oct 1. The NHS test and trace app was launched on Sept 24.
On Sunday night, Jonathan Ashworth, Labours Shadow Health Secretary said: This is shambolic and people across the country will be understandably alarmed.
